Where shall I go from your Spirit? Or where shall I flee from your presence? If I ascend to heaven, you are there! If I make my bed in Sheol, you are there! If I take the wings of the morning and dwell in the uttermost parts of the sea, even there your hand shall lead me, and your right hand shall hold me. Psalm 139:7-10 (ESV)

I will be the first to admit that there are days that I don’t live fully in the expectation that the day will be amazing!  There are days that I don’t look forward to because of the tasks or circumstances of the day.  Other days, I am looking forward to the day with a joyful expectation of something good.  

Now I know that there are those out there that would remind me that as a believer, I am supposed to live with joyous expectation every single day, singing “Everything is Awesome!” But honestly, I do have difficult days and it is then that I have to talk to myself. (Does anyone else talk to yourself? No? Ok)

Scripture

Psalm 139:7-10 is a great comfort for when the struggles in this life come calling, we can be reminded in the Bible that God is with us.  There is no place that we can go to that he is not already there!  His presence permeates every known place in the universe and there is nowhere we can go to hide from Him.  

So when I go about my day, I remind myself that God is ever-present in times of difficulty and in times of blessing.  It is incomprehensible to think that God is not present in the circumstances of life.  For the Psalmist reminds us that God is present in the heavens and in the depths of the sea, he is everywhere!

He Will Lead Me

Not only will I be in His presence everywhere that I go, but it is also his desire to speak His will to me.  When I recognize that God’s heart is for me to know His will for my life, I can have confidence in the fact that he will do what He can to lead me.  I must stay aware of the promptings of the Spirit in my own life and respond in obedience.  

I know that He puts dreams in my heart, thoughts in my mind, and direction to my spirit when I stay alert.  it is His heart to use me in a unique way if I will be faithful to Him.  Recognizing that He is leading me through His presence is the first step!

His Right Hand Will Hold Me 

He then goes on to say that God’s right hand will hold me.  This is a reference to the authority and power of God to do what He wills in my life.  I know that I don’t have to face the challenges or accomplish His will on my own, but that God will in his sovereignty accomplish it.  This is comforting to us when we are faced with a day that we may not be excited about!

God is already working things out for our good and His glory when He is in control.  Our submission to His authority is key in our lives in order to see Him work through us in the Kingdom. If we have not submitted to Him, then His greatest desire is our repentance.  

Application

Regardless of where you are today, God is there. He is available to you if you are in the heavens, in the depth of the sea, or simply in a cubicle at work.  There is not one place that you and I can go that God is not available. 

Calling out to Him will not only elicit a response from Him, but His presence will be a reminder that He loves you and has a plan for your life.  God is available to you always.  Night or day.
